VB中在汽車客運公司售票系統用計時器做一個發車前15分鐘提醒怎么做,已經有一個專門的車次表businfo,其中的一個屬性是發車時間
uj5u.com熱心網友回復:
得到發車時間;用timer控制元件+datediff;
uj5u.com熱心網友回復:
能不能說的詳細一點呢?最好打一下代碼,我才剛剛學,是個小白
uj5u.com熱心網友回復:
寫好了,代碼如下:
Option Explicit
Private datStartTime As Date
Private Sub Form_Load()
' datStartTime = rs("Starttime")
datStartTime = DateAdd("n", 16, Now) ' 實際使用要用上邊注釋中的陳述句,這條陳述句僅作測驗;
Timer1.Interval = 60000
Timer1.Enabled = True
End Sub
Private Sub Timer1_Timer()
If DateDiff("n", Now, datStartTime) = 15 Then
MsgBox "準備出發." & vbCrLf & _
"當前時間:" & Now & vbCrLf & _
"出發時間:" & datStartTime, vbInformation
End If
End Sub
運行示例:

下載地址:
鏈接:https://pan.baidu.com/s/1GlF1EEVhgX19x9uU3h3pqg
提取碼:mrx0
轉載請註明出處,本文鏈接:https://www.uj5u.com/gongcheng/28625.html
標籤:VB基礎類
上一篇:求助 MATLAB程式
下一篇:VB簡單系統設計的一個小疑問
